The Toyota Woven City is a fully connected ecosystem powered by hydrogen fuel cells and several energy storage devices to be built at the base of Mt. Fuji in Japan. It is envisioned as a 'living laboratory' and 'ever evolving,' incorporating various types of cutting edge technologies. At the same time, it is also 'human-centric,' that is, it is expected to keep people safe and comfortable.
